Default ($36) 55 in SB with one limper

As a result of my 40 BI downswing at the 60s I have switched over to Full Tilt and playing the 36s. I haven't played that many sngs at this level so no reads.

Is this standard or should I just complete and play for setvalue?

Full Tilt Poker
No Limit Holdem Tournament
Blinds: t50/t100
6 players
Converter

Stack sizes:
UTG: t2290
UTG+1: t718
CO: t5110
Button: t2964
Hero: t1270
BB: t1148

Pre-flop: (6 players) Hero is SB with 5[img]/images/graemlins/club.gif[/img] 5[img]/images/graemlins/spade.gif[/img]
UTG folds, UTG+1 calls t100 <font color="aaaaaa">(pot was t150)</font>, 2 folds, <font color="#cc0000">Hero raises all-in t1270</font>

I'd complete. You're getting 5:1 direct odds as well as some implied odds if you hit your set. The odd time you'll even take down an uncontested pot unimproved. I think it's slightly better than folding and I don't think I like pushing here unless, as another poster said, UTG is real loose.
